An Assembled Set of Rose Motif Dessert Plates, Meissen, Germany, 19th Century
The round plates with wide rim are decorated with small hand painted rose buds in a green and deep pink enameling. The center of each plate has a large rose sprig. The verso is marked with the Meissen’s factory mark of crossed swords. Each mark has two incised lines over the factory mark.

A Pair of Cabinet / Bread Plates, Roses, Meissen, Germany
This pair of plates would be a wonderful addition to a china cabinet or wall. The raised scalloped trims a narrow rim decorated by rose buds. The center of the plate is decorated with a hand painted rose sprig in shades of pink and green. The verso is marked with the Meissen factory mark of blue crossed swords. The mark has two incised lines over it.

A Porcelain Cup and Saucer, Hand Painted Violets, Meissen, Germany,
The white porcelain cup with applied ear shaped handle is hand enameled with sprigs of violets. The saucer is similarly decorated and both have the cross sword factory mark for Meissen. The factory mark has a pair of incised lines over it.
